Defining the Dream: What Makes a Louisville Community “Livable”?
Before we dive into specific neighborhoods, let’s establish what we’re looking for. This isn’t just about finding the cheapest house on the block. As experts in Louisville real estate, we know that savvy buyers look for a holistic return on their investment—both financial and personal.
True Affordability
This goes deeper than the list price. True affordability considers the total cost of ownership. This includes property taxes, which can vary across Jefferson County, the potential for your home’s value to appreciate over time, and the general cost of living in the area. A home might have a lower price tag, but if it’s in an area with stagnant growth, is it truly the better deal? Thinking long-term is crucial.
Essential Amenities & Lifestyle
Livability is about convenience and enjoyment. Can you walk to a coffee shop on a Saturday morning? Are there parks nearby for you, your kids, or your dog? Proximity to grocery stores, local restaurants, and entertainment options dramatically impacts your day-to-day quality of life. We’re talking about the little things that make a neighborhood a community, and Louisville has plenty of amazing things to do.
Community & Vibe
Every Louisville neighborhood has its own distinct personality. Are you looking for the quiet, tree-lined streets of a family-friendly suburb? The artsy, eclectic energy of a historic urban enclave? Or the buzzing, social atmosphere of an area filled with young professionals? The “feel” of a neighborhood is just as important as the floor plan of your house.
Future-Proofing Your Purchase
A great home purchase serves you both now and in the future. This means considering factors like school districts (even if you don’t have kids yet, as they heavily influence resale value), safety statistics, and commute times to major employment hubs like downtown, the University of Louisville, or the medical centers.
Our Top Picks: Uncovering Louisville’s Hidden Gems for First-Time Buyers
Based on our criteria, we’ve identified three fantastic communities where first-time homebuyers in Louisville can find that perfect blend of affordability and a high quality of life.
For the Social & Walkable Lifestyle: Germantown / Schnitzelburg
- The Vibe: This area is pure Louisville character. It’s defined by its historic shotgun homes, a vibrant and eclectic energy, and a fierce sense of local pride. It’s a neighborhood where front porches are for socializing and the corner bar is a community landmark. The vibe is creative, unpretentious, and buzzing with a youthful spirit.
- Affordability: While no longer a well-kept secret, Germantown and its sister neighborhood, Schnitzelburg, still offer accessible price points for starter homes, especially when compared to the nearby Highlands. The strong community and ongoing revitalization projects signal a strong potential for property value growth, making it a smart investment.
- Livability: This is where the neighborhood truly shines. Walkability is off the charts. You can easily stroll to some of the city’s most popular local bars, breweries, and restaurants like Monnik Beer Co., The Post, and Hauck’s Corner. With its easy access to downtown, it’s perfect for those who want an urban lifestyle without the high-rise price tag.
For Historic Charm & Outdoor Access: Clifton / Crescent Hill
- The Vibe: A beautiful blend of historic architecture, mature tree-lined streets, and a slightly more established, sophisticated feel. Clifton and Crescent Hill feel both grand and cozy, with stunning Victorian homes sitting alongside charming bungalows and convenient condos. It’s a neighborhood that values its history while embracing modern, local businesses.
- Affordability: The housing stock here is incredibly diverse. You can find everything from condos and smaller starter homes to larger historic properties. This variety offers multiple entry points for First-Time Buyers looking to get into a highly desirable area.
- Livability: The Frankfort Avenue corridor is the heart of this community, lined with unique boutiques, art galleries, cozy cafes, and some of Louisville’s most acclaimed restaurants. The real crown jewel, however, is the proximity to the Olmsted-designed Cherokee Park and the scenic Crescent Hill Reservoir, offering miles of trails for walking, running, and biking.
For Suburban Comfort & Great Value: St. Matthews
- The Vibe: If you’re looking for a more traditional suburban feel known for its safety, convenience, and family-friendly atmosphere, St. Matthews is a top contender. It’s one of the best neighborhoods in Louisville for those who want a yard, great public services, and a strong sense of community stability.
- Affordability: St. Matthews is the king of the well-maintained, mid-century brick ranch. These starter homes are often more spacious for the price compared to neighborhoods closer to the city center. The market is consistently strong, making it a reliable and sound investment.
- Livability: Convenience is the name of the game. St. Matthews is home to top-tier shopping at Mall St. Matthews and Oxmoor Center, an abundance of restaurants, and excellent parks like the beloved Seneca Park. Its strong school districts make it a place where families can put down roots and grow, making it a fantastic long-term investment.
